The LS-VS50 hydraulic vertical impact test system is an automated hydraulic lifting shock test apparatus employing a free-fall configuration. This equipment is utilized to quantify and evaluate the impact resistance characteristics of products or packaging, assessing functional reliability and structural integrity under shock conditions. The system executes conventional impact tests with half-sine, post-peak sawtooth, trapezoidal (square), and other waveform profiles. It accurately replicates shock waveforms and impact energy encountered in operational environments, facilitating system enhancement or packaging structure optimization.
Primary technical characteristics:
• Multi-guide pillar configuration ensuring smooth vertical motion with minimal acoustic emissions
• Monolithic cast table construction providing enhanced structural rigidity and reduced high-frequency noise transmission
• Hydraulic braking mechanism delivering elevated safety margins and prevention of secondary impact events
• Digital control system maintaining consistent impact parameter stability
• Integrated seismic isolation foundation reducing installation site requirements
